Federated Hermes Inc. cut its stake in Collegium Pharmaceutical, Inc. (NASDAQ:COLL - Free Report) by 99.1% in the fourth quarter, according to the company in its most recent fil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C). The fund owned 3,067 shares of the specialty pharmaceutical company's stock after selling 327,426 shares during the quarter. Federated Hermes Inc.'s holdings in Collegium Pharmaceutical were worth $88,000 at the end of the most recent quarter.

Collegium Pharmaceutical Price Performance
Shares of Collegium Pharmaceutical stock traded up $0.49 during trading on Thursday, hitting $26.48. The stock had a trading volume of 34,647 shares, compared to its average volume of 414,768. The firm has a market cap of $850.82 million, a price-to-earnings ratio of 11.41 and a beta of 0.76. The company has a current ratio of 0.97, a quick ratio of 0.88 and a debt-to-equity ratio of 3.43. Collegium Pharmaceutical, Inc. has a 12 month low of $23.23 and a 12 month high of $42.29. The business's 50-day moving average is $28.51 and its 200 day moving average is $30.96.
Collegium Pharmaceutical (NASDAQ:COLL - Get Free Report) last released its earnings results on Thursday, February 27th. The specialty pharmaceutical company reported $1.63 EPS for the quarter, beating analysts' consensus estimates of $1.54 by $0.09. The business had revenue of $181.95 million for the quarter, compared to analysts' expectations of $179.68 million. Collegium Pharmaceutical had a return on equity of 104.67% and a net margin of 14.78%. As a group, sell-side analysts anticipate that Collegium Pharmaceutical, Inc. will post 5.62 earnings per share for the current year.

About Collegium Pharmaceutical
(
Free Report)
Collegium Pharmaceutical, Inc, a specialty pharmaceutical company, engages in the development and commercialization of medicines for pain management. Its portfolio includes Xtampza ER, an abuse-deterrent, extended-release, and oral formulation of oxycodone for the management of pain severe enough to require daily, around-the-clock, long-term opioid treatment; Nucynta ER and Nucynta IR, which are extended-release and immediate-release formulations of tapentadol, indicated for the management of acute, severe, and persistent pain; Belbuca, a buccal film that contains buprenorphine; and Symproic, an oral formulation of naldemedine for the treatment of opioid-induced constipation in adult patients with chronic non-cancer pain.
